概括
阿拉卡坚果与患2型糖尿病的风险增加有关,特别是对前者来说. 阿拉卡坚果的人应该监测糖尿病生物标志物.

背景情况:
- 在世界许多地方,阿拉卡坚果是一种普遍的习惯.
- 阿雷卡坚果消费与2型糖尿病之间的关联需要进一步研究.
- 了解状态 (当前与前者) 可以澄清风险.
研究的目的:
- 为了评估阿拉卡坚果和2型糖尿病之间的关联.
- 为了确定状态是否会改变这种关联.
主要方法:
- 对基于人群的研究进行系统审查和元分析.
- 搜索了科克伦图书馆,PubMed和EMBASE数据库,截至2023年5月21日.
- 包括在台湾进行的三项研究.
主要成果:
- 结合当前或前废弃坚果者显示患糖尿病的可能性更高 (OR=1.45).
- 与从来没有的人相比,前者患糖尿病的风险明显更高 (OR=1.53).
- 目前的者与从未者之间没有发现显著的关联;然而,男性的风险增加 (OR=1.55).
结论:
- 有证据表明,阿拉卡坚果和2型糖尿病发展之间存在联系.
- 建议Areca坚果者监测与糖尿病相关的生物标志物.
- 需要进一步的研究来澄清目前的者和女性的风险.

Diabetes Mellitus: Type 2 and Gestational
2.4K
Type 2 diabetes, characterized by insulin resistance, arises when the insulin receptors on cells lose responsiveness to insulin, diminishing the cell's capacity to take up glucose, resulting in elevated blood glucose levels. To receive a diagnosis of Type 2 diabetes, a series of blood glucose tests are necessary to assess whether the blood glucose falls within normal parameters. Pathophysiology of Diabetes
928
Diabetes mellitus is a chronic metabolic disorder characterized by hyperglycemia. The four categories of diabetes are type 1 diabetes, type 2 diabetes, other specific types of diabetes, and gestational diabetes.
Type 1 diabetes is characterized by autoimmune-mediated destruction of pancreatic β cells, with environmental factors potentially triggering this process in genetically susceptible individuals. Despite many not having a family history, certain genes increase susceptibility,...
